Output baf6b6109c0129f8306dd6a974a9d2cd6e4814576f739efddb73cb856e0dbdfa:1

value
253757
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fed3e6f8d2fb981a5f144b4caf80a31fb8c79e19 OP_EQUAL
address
3QvRQVcBDTKE1LSDEr6Dr6W427qfcueGd7
transaction
baf6b6109c0129f8306dd6a974a9d2cd6e4814576f739efddb73cb856e0dbdfa
confirmations
108054
spent
true